If you are planning a trip to South Dakota, this is the place to stay. End your search! The location is unbeatable! You are literally in "the heart" of the Black Hills, and the staff at Newton Fork Ranch have clearly put their hearts into this beautiful property.

We stayed one full week and we were lucky to experience spring, fall, and winter weather in the Black Hills. The cabins are set back from the road and you are immersed in the beauty of the setting.

There is no TV or internet and we loved that fact (huge reason we booked it). We spent a lot of time looking out the window and on the deck at the many deer and elk who come to graze. There were also mountain blue birds, turkeys, and foxes. The stars at night are unbeatable. This is a wonderful place to remind you to put down the phone and the TV remote, reconnect with nature, and pick up a book. For those who feel they cannot live without (you can do it), there is cell service here which is nice for emergencies or a must-see event which for our case was the NEED to only watch Game of Thrones the Battle of Winterfell episode live so we would not see spoliers.

Newton Fork Ranch is close to all the sights! Easy trip to Mt. Rushmore, Custer State Park, scenic drives, Rapid City, etc. We even did a day trip to the Badlands and hiked there all day. There is the Mickleson Trail that you can access on the ranch property. We used it to forgo the car and walk into town for lunch and shopping.

The cabin itself has everything you may need during your stay. AND IT'S DOG FRIENDLY!! We brought our two dogs with us which was a real family trip! They were upset when we told them this was only a vacation and we had to return home.

Thank you Newton staff for creating such a wonderfully true "getaway." It's amazing how the soul craves to be disconnected from the world for a bit. Thank you for giving us a beautiful place to recharge and achieve this.

We are on a mission to road trip through all 50 states but after this stay are thinking to just give up and come back here...

I highly recommend Newton Fork Ranch!!! My husband and I visited from out of state for a long weekend, wanting to see Mt. Rushmore and Crazy Horse. We stayed for 3 nights beginning of May. Weather was perfect. Highs in the low 70s and lows in the 40s. Chilly overnight, but beautiful during the day.

When searching for lodging, I knew I wanted to be out in nature, not in a hotel. I researched many cabins in the area - most of them were in areas right by a highway or the cabins were set very close to each other. Newton Fork Ranch is unique in that they only have 9 cabins, and they are spread out from each other which provides more privacy and serenity. There are only two cabins that are somewhat close to each other: Timber Haus and Meadow Song.

We stayed in Timber Haus, and it was heaven on earth. The cabin was clean and very cozy. The scenery is so beautiful - nothing better than sitting on the deck with a morning coffee looking out over the meadow and the forest. If you're really lucky like I was, you'll get to watch the deer grazing on the grass in the meadow (they joined me between 5:30-6:00am).

The bed upstairs in the loft is comfortable, but it is very tight quarters and low ceilings (A frame), so if you're taller than 6', you might have issues. Also, the stairs are tricky, so I wouldn't recommend if you have any knee or mobility issues. I'm quite fit, yet I had to be very careful when going down the stairs.

Technically, it accommodates 4 people because the sofa is a sofa bed. However, I personally wouldn't recommend it. The square footage on both floors is very small, tight quarters, so 4 people milling around would be crowded. Also, the 'bedroom' in the loft is not enclosed, so no privacy. I think the cabin is ideal for a couple.

We booked ahead from the UK based purely on reviews and photos. Approaching Hill City from the airport, I started to get really worried seeing all the holiday camps advertising 'cabins' strewn along the main highways. Nothing close to the slice of peace and tranquillity I was looking for. The relief was tangible, turning the corner in the road to see the entrance to Newton Fork Ranch and the beautiful lush green meadow beyond. Just a handful of cabins arranged around the perimeter, each given plenty of space and oriented to ensure privacy and a view from the balcony. The cabin was light, airy, comfortable and equipped with everything we needed. The large windows affording a view of the meadow even when inside. During the days spent in and around Hill City I came to appreciate just how unique Newton Fork Ranch is. The majority of accommodation around this area is very commercial, touristy, high density and right on the main road. Newton Fork Ranch is in a completely different class. There was some noise from the road during the day largely due to the number of ATVs on the roads in the summer but this died down completely at night and in the mornings. If you're an international traveller, you'll need to bring you're own 4/5G WiFi as a dongle or phone enabled for US networks as there's no built in WiFi at the cabin. In general I like to leave all my technology behind on holiday but when travelling abroad, internet access is extremely helpful for logistics and researching and planning activities. I used Airalo to purchase an eSim for my iPhone 13 and it worked great.
